#295e65 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#295e65 is composed of 16.1% red, 36.9%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.4% cyan, 6.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 60.4% black. It has a hue angle of 187 degrees, a saturation of 42.3% and a lightness of 27.8%. #295e65 color hex could be obtained by blending #52bcca with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

● #295e65 color description : Very dark desaturated cyan.
#295e65 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#295e65 has RGB values of R:41, G:94,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0.07, Y:0,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 2711141.

Shades and Tints of #295e65
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010303 is the darkest color, while #f4fafb is the lightest one.
